THIS CAR AD IS A SCAM OF MAJOR PROPORTIONS.
I inquired about the car and got an e-mail back. Being suspicious, I began to search the internet and located this e-mail... Hello, I apologize for the delay in replying, the car is still for sale if you want to buy it. I hate long emails so I'll try to be brief. The car belonged to my father who passed away this year after a long bout with cancer, unfortunately my current situation forces me to sell it. It comes with a clear title, no liens/loans, no accidents, no problems whatsoever, also I was named executor in his will so there won't be any legal problems regarding the sale of the car (title transfer). I decided to sell the car one month ago before my assignment in Spain as Military Advisor and I had a buyer who decided to buy the car but his loan was rejected by his bank after we made all the arrangements. Due to the urgent nature of sale, the asking price has been set at $13,900. It has been reduced because I need to find a buyer before my next assignment on April 22th, and I don't want to waste more time negotiating. If you have any questions about the car or if you want more photos please feel free to ask. Thanks for your interest, hope to hear from you soon. TINA K. SNYDER SECTION CHIEF / MILITARY ADVISOR Security and Special Forces School Academia General Del Aire Murcia, Spain 30729 THIS IS THE EXACT E-MAIL I RECEIVED, RIGHT DOWN TO THE DYING DAD!!!!!!! The car was a different one as was "her" name. With the Z4M, she calls herself Donna Carter. Otherwise, the body of the e-mail was identical!!! THIS IS A FRAUD CASE!!!!!! STAY AWAY FROM THIS CAR!!!!!! |
